A step-by-step guide to installing GIMP on Ubuntu

GIMP (GNU Image Manipulation Program) is a popular, open-source image editing software that offers a wide range of tools and features similar to those found in premium applications like Adobe Photoshop. Installing GIMP on Ubuntu is a straightforward process, and in this guide, we'll show you exactly how to do it.
